Game-changing tech won’t save a weak team.
A brilliant device in the wrong hands almost never makes it to market.
What actually drives success is the caliber of the founders, their track record, and whether they can rally the right people around the idea.
The story, the leadership, and the ability to execute matter more than the invention itself.
In this week’s episode, Dr. Jay Mathews shares how he evaluates companies and why physicians should pay closer attention to who’s behind the product before getting involved.
